ED: How does NDSU use and distribute buttons?

LE: We use our buttons from Busy Beaver primarily for marketing and giveaways! When we brand social events and athletic events, for example, we always try to incorporate “take-aways” for our attendees that promote the event itself but also, we try to make it something someone would hang onto with Bison pride. Buttons have become the perfect avenue for that. We never charge for them and instead see them as a marketing tool to get green and yellow out into our community. A great example of this is our hosted Watch Sites for the NDSU Football games. We send curated packages nation-wide to our alumni and friends who sign up to be “hosts” of a game watch event in their local community.

ED: Why do you think buttons and stickers are so popular on college campuses?

LE: Bison pride runs deep at NDSU and in the Fargo-Moorhead community. We love buttons and stickers because they are tangible and universal. They’re collectable and unique to the person who grabs it – will they display it in their office? Will they wear it on a lanyard? A championship football pep-fest, a homecoming parade, our annual Giving Day fundraising event – all instances where we’ve used buttons to both promote and celebrate!

We are so lucky at NDSU to have fans around the globe. It’s our job to ensure that those fans feel connected and part of the Herd. Buttons (and stickers) help us spread that message no matter where they reside.

ED: I noticed that most of your orders feature our matte finish, why does your school choose to use this special finish?

LE: We have gotten great feedback about our buttons in general, but the matte finish feedback has been resounding! The matte finish offers a soft, quality feel to our buttons that helps elevate our branding and artwork.Many of our events are photographed and the matte finish ensures that no matter the lighting, the buttons stand out without a glare in photos. Our green and yellow brand colors really stand out when matte! It’s such a great, modern way to elevate buttons.
